somme.1916 Posted 21 October , 2012 Share Posted 21 October , 2012 BED & BREAKFAST on the Somme Battlefields Accommodation Name : MEMORY SOMME Postal address : 37 route nationale - 62450 Le Sars - France Phone number : (+33) 321 070 501 Email address : contact[AT]memorysomme[DOT]com (replace [AT] with [@] and [DOT] with [.]) Website : www.memory-somme.com AND www.memorysomme.com Name of proprietor : Mrs Daniele ROUSSEL Label : Gîtes de France (2 stars new standard) AND Somme Battlefield Partner's Est. since 1989 in an Art Deco reconstructed family farmhouse Number of rooms : 3 (each with private shower, washbasin and toilets) Breakfast : Full continental breakfast with different real English teas and handmade jams WIFI access : Yes (free) Guest room with log fire and kitchen : Yes Closed car park : Yes Garden : Yes Barbecue : Yes WWI & WWII battlefields tourist information Private WWI museum : Free access restricted to the guests English speaking Situated on the main road RD 929 between Bapaume (6 km) and Albert (10 km), 1 km from the Butte de Warlencourt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Mdarbycharles Posted 3 March , 2013 Share Posted 3 March , 2013 We stayed in the Novotel lens, which was easy to get to and the bonus is it's sited in a commercial centre with an auchan. A good place to pick up supplies before heading back home. Hotel 60 euros and it had an outdoor pool if you are brave. It was excellent for vimy, if you can put up with all the coal pyramids that were there, in lens that is.Although, when we were there, they were covered in snow!
